4 Usage Examples Depicting the Meaning of 'Deduce' in a Sentence

"To draw a conclusion from known or assumed information; to infer." more

By analyzing the financial statements, the auditor was able to deduce instances of fraud.
The financial planner could deduce potential risks in an investment portfolio.
The analyst will deduce the market trends from the latest economic indicators.
While observing the behavior of the stock market, investors will be deducing potential trends for the upcoming months.
